  • I love vintage ideas! Did you ever see the episode of Gilmore Girls where they did a party like this? Pretty sure the decorating was simple and traditional/classic as far as table cloths and such but they put the theme emphasis in the clothing and entertainment.  They had an Andrew Sisters cover group and lots of swing music.  There may have been a Buy War Bonds and Rosie the Riveter poster or two.  Also, you could get some ideas from the club scene from A League of Their Own.

  • This is a great idea! I think you need to find the TIME Magazine picture of the service man kissing the girl. You could use old pictures like that for table numbers decopauge them onto something and maybe give them the old feels by coffee staining. Not sure about the colors but I think more 70s when I think burnt orange and army green. I think 40s and I think lighter colors because they were so conservative for the most part. But its your day and it would look fine if you kept orange and green... just depends on how identical you want to go to the 40s good luck though!
  • A vintage 40's style reception sounds really neat. What I picutre for the 40's is a USO type party, military ball, or a vintage Old Hollywood glamorous cocktail party or black tie affair. Good idea about the vintage posters from the era, either war/military related, or vintage hollywood stars/starlets. You might watch old movies to get some ideas, or look on line for vintage props. If you go with a more military theme, I guess the army green and orange would be ok, but it doesn't really seem to go with much else. I picture more black and white, or black and ivory theme. With black and white photos and posters. What color is your FI's dress uniform?
